I don't know whether he'll get enough playing time because that's the thing. It's based on like a proprietary stat that's basically –
Starting point is 00:05:18 it's like.8 minus OPS times plate appearances. So you want the guy with the lowest OPS and the most plate appearances. And for pitchers, it's something similar with ERA and innings pitch. So you want someone who's bad on a rate basis, but somehow not so bad that he loses his job. Starting point is 00:08:30 Home runs are way down. They're way down from last year. Last year, there was almost one home run per game. And this year, 0.96, I should say. And this year, it's 0.85. It's the lowest rate since 1993. And obviously, offense has been going down or it went down, I guess we can say. It went down. But home runs didn't really go down. It's such a home run friendly era in a lot of ways strategically that home runs still stayed quite high. And now they've dipped. So 0.85 home runs, lowest in 20 years,
Starting point is 00:09:08 and significantly lower than last year and the previous year. And so perhaps, yeah, do you want to talk now? Are we talking about season-to-season comparison, or are we talking about April-to-April, or first week-to-first week? We're talking season-to-season. And so your answer could very easily be, well, it's April. Maybe home runs are always down in April. Yes, that is my answer.
Starting point is 00:09:33 Well, yeah, I wonder whether we can check that quickly. I mean, I know that they are lower in April. I don't know whether that accounts for the entire difference. But yeah, that's, I mean, offense in general goes up as the year goes on as the weather gets warmer balls start flying farther when they are hit so i wouldn't be surprised if that accounted for all of that or or a high percentage of it at least i wouldn't be shocked if home runs were down either, but that doesn't convince me. Well, Ben, this isn't conclusive, and this is only one year that I'm looking at, but I will say that actually last year in April, home runs were up over the rest of the year.
Starting point is 00:10:16 In April, there were 1.02 homers hit per game in April, and the season average was.96, so presumably on average.93 0.93 or 0.94 for the rest of the year after that so in fact that's only one year maybe last year was a freakish April but home runs were not were not down that surprises me um huh okay well yeah uh i would like to to know more years but if i mean it's you'd think that i mean if pitchers are getting harder to hit it seems i mean strikeouts rise every year and maybe that's partially because of a change on the batter's part where they are swinging for home runs they're trying to hit home runs and therefore they still hit home runs but they also miss the ball and they strike out more often um but i mean it sort
Starting point is 00:11:13 of stands to reason that if pitchers are throwing harder and getting it harder to hit that there would be fewer home runs sure yeah but uh in 2012 home runs were down in April by about the same margin as they were up last year. And of course, we know that this is not, I mean, we know that home runs are down in April. That's an established thing, right? So I would guess that that accounts for most of that. Okay, now let me bring this up, though, because they were down slightly in 2011. So nonetheless, home runs in the previous three Aprils were all higher than they are now.

Starting point is 00:12:21 All right. Next one. Strikeouts. Our favorite way, way up. Strikeouts, our favorite. Way, way up. Way up. Yeah, like a huge, a huge jump. You know, there have been, it's been going up steadily for many years. But last year was 7.5 per game. Previous year, 7.5 per game. This year, per game uh previous year 7.5 per game this year eight per game oh yeah big big jump and uh and walks actually have gone up too uh over the last uh three years compared to compared to the previous three years so that is a big jump so there is a big jump from 2011 to 12 when it went
Starting point is 00:12:59 up from 7.1 to 7.6 and then it was right and then it was flat for a couple years huh so that's interesting um i wonder if i had to guess about a time of the year effect i would guess that strikeout rate would be lower in april just because velocity tends to be lower um pitchers pitchers tend to gain velocity as the year goes on, both because of the temperature and because they are broken in and warmed up and all that. And that's been pretty well documented too. So I would guess that strikeout rate would rise also throughout the year, but I'm not sure about that.
Starting point is 00:13:47 I'm looking at, I've just looked at the previous five seasons, and it's ever, ever, ever so slightly less in April, it looks like. But not reliably, and not a big difference. Huh, okay. Well, I'm inclined to... Okay, well, I'm inclined to... April looks to be a very good gauge or predictor of what the year's strikeouts are going to be. Yeah, so I'm inclined to believe that one. Yeah, so I'm looking at a – there was a Max Markey article about a year ago, last February, where he tried to figure out whether pitchers are ahead of hitters or whether hitters are ahead of pitchers, that once you remove the effect of temperature, scoring is actually higher early in the season and then declines throughout the year. Which to him suggested that pitchers are not really in mid-season form to the extent that hitters are. And he looked to see if it was a defense effect, possibly, and it wasn't. Defensive efficiency was just as high or even higher early in the year. So it seemed to be that pitchers were behind hitters once you accounted for the effect of
Starting point is 00:18:17 temperatures. So if that's the case, and if pitchers are really striking people out at that rate and again we're just talking about one week but strikeout rate is a thing that stabilizes pretty quickly so yeah i mean i'm inclined to to think there's some signal there all right um it's also it's also possible that that uh this would be different three days from now it's possible that this would be different three days from now. To talk about what you just said, at the Sabre Analytics conference, there was a presentation by BIS, and they just did a whole thing on charting everything having to do with base running and timing pitchers and timing pop times. everything having to do with base running and timing pitchers and timing pop times. And I think they're timing the time it takes to apply tags starting this season.
Starting point is 00:23:30 And they found that even to get it to a 50% caught stealing rate, the ball has to get to the glove of the player who's covering second between 0.2 and 0.25 seconds before the runner arrives. And that if the ball and the runner get there at the same time the runner is safe 88 of the time that would support the idea that maybe maybe replay could could help or or would have an effect there but yeah i'll say i'll say there's something to it i'll say it'll regress a little bit back toward whatever the established number was before, but maybe there's something.

Last one is wild pitches are way up uh a let's see it's right now currently the wild pitches are the highest rate in recorded history as well uh it's 0.39 per game uh and the average over the last five years has been about 0.33 or 0.34. Are well pitches up historically?
Starting point is 00:29:48 I mean, I have no idea what the trend is. Yeah, so in the 70s, it was about 0.3. In the 60s, it was about 0.25. In the 80s, it was about 0.28 to 0.3. In the 90s, it was about 0.33. And in the 2000s, there was a tick downward from 2000 to 2008, in which it was about 0.31. And then in the last five years, it's been about 0.34.
Starting point is 00:30:17 And then this year, it's 0.39. So we're talking about nine extra wild pitches. just so that it's clear what we're talking about maybe 10 could be 10 i wonder if this is an april phenomenon because you'd think you know cold weather maybe more precipitation or you know snow and rain and less of a grip on the ball maybe catchers and catchers who don't know their pitchers as well yet. There's a fine line between a catcher and a catcher. Catchers are at least a large portion of the blame here.
Starting point is 00:30:56 If they don't know their pitchers as well. That's what I would guess. Velocity going up probably would lead to more wild pitches, right? Because you'd, I mean, it's harder to get yourself in front of a ball in such a way that maybe it would be called a pass ball instead of a wild pitch, just because you can't get over to it in time because it's going faster, maybe.
